Remind is a sophisticated calendar and alarm program.
It includes the following features:

* A sophisticated scripting language and intelligent
handling of exceptions and holidays.
* Plain-text, PostScript and HTML output.
* Timed reminders and pop-up alarms.
* A friendly graphical front-end for people who don't
want to learn the scripting language.
* Facilities for both the Gregorian and Hebrew calendars.
* Support for 12 different languages.

- VERSION 4.2 Patch 3 - 2023-02-10
- NEW FEATURE: Remind: add the orthodoxeaster() function to return the
  date of Orthodox Easter.
- IMPROVEMENT: Add Greek language support courtesy of JeiEl.
- IMPROVEMENT: Add Greek holiday file courtesy of JeiEl.
- IMPROVEMENT: Fix the Perl code (rem2pdf, rem2html) to silence Perl::Critic
  warnings
- IMPROVEMENT: Many internal code tweaks to eliminate many cppcheck
  static analysis warnings.
- DOCUMENTATION IMPROVEMENT: Clarify the distinction between a "time"
  and a "duration" as suggested by Ian! D. Allen.
- BUG FIX: Remind: Fix incorrect interaction between sortbanner() and
  MSF-type reminders.  Bug found by Tim Chase.
- BUG FIX: examples/defs.rem: Fix the calculation of US Tax Day as per
  Tavis Ormandy and Tim Chase.  Also fixed in include/holidays/us.rem
- BUG FIX: Remind: Add missing #include <fcntl.h> to funcs.c
- BUG FIX: Remind: Fix undefined integer-overflow behavior in built-in abs()
  function.  Pointed out on IRC by "ubitux".
